Seagrams Heirs Unable to Shake All Claims Linked to Sex Cult

Sept. 30, 2024, 5:20 PM UTC

Sara and Clare Bronfman, who are heirs to the Seagrams estate, must face civil claims against them by victims of the sex cult NXIVM, a federal court said.

According to the complaint, Keith Raniere created NXIVM to offer courses ostensibly designed to help people reach their full “human potential” by overcoming psychological and emotional pitfalls. Many of the groups’ members paid thousands of dollars to attend self-help workshops. Some women belonged to a subgroup called DOS, which had “masters” and “slaves” and performed sex acts at Raniere’s direction.
